Accident Summary Nr: 134723.015 - Employee incurs multiple fractures in fall from roof

Abstract: At 11:45 a.m. on November 16, 2020, a plumber working for a company in Orange County was installing a tankless water heater vent on the roof of a two-story structure in Mission Viejo, CA. The worker assessed the roof at a height of 22 feet (12 feet from the second floor and 10 feet from the first). The employee slipped on a roof tile and fell 12 feet to the first-floor roof, then an additional 10 feet to the concrete floor. The fall resulted in serious injuries, including bone fractures. The employee was hospitalized for treatment.
